Perhaps you should remove all references to a style sheet and ask for
volunteers to check again. You need to determine if the MSIE browser, or a
specific version of it, is at fault, the style sheet, or a combination of
the two. Right now there are too many variables to pursue a correct
answer. Start from a known position of no problems and then try avenues of
uncertainty. Otherwise, you have a map with no direction to orient and no
landmarks from which to steer.
